  • For some reason changing my screen orientation changes some font sizes

    So when I use xrandr --rotate {orientation} to put my screen in portrait mode, then open a new application the font will be larger than usual. Example 1 (normal), Example 2 (larger). I think I know what the problem is, just not how to fix it. For some background, I'm running arch with the i3 windows manager. I've got a 24" screen with 1920x1200 resolution. Recently I uninstalled gnome, and after that is when I noticed the problems popping up.
    Here are some outputs:
    xdpyinfo (horizontal orientation)
    xdpyinfo | grep -E 'dimensions|resolution'
    dimensions: 1920x1200 pixels (508x317 millimeters)
    resolution: 96x96 dots per inch
    xdpyinfo (vertical orientation)
    xdpyinfo | grep -E 'dimensions|resolution'
    dimensions: 1200x1920 pixels (508x317 millimeters)
    resolution: 60x154 dots per inch
    xrandr (horizontal orientation)
    xrandr | grep -w connected
    HDMI1 connected 1920x1200+0+0 (normal left inverted right x axis y axis) 518mm x 324mm
    xrandr (vertical orientation)
    xrandr | grep -w connected
    HDMI1 connected 1200x1920+0+0 left (normal left inverted right x axis y axis) 518mm x 324mm
    It seems the big thing to note is that in landscape and portrait the dpi is different (96x96 vs 60x154). I think the reason for this is because in portrait the dpi calculation is dividing horizontal pixels by vertical screen length, instead of horizontal screen length and vice versa (I actually did the calculation myself to see if this was the case, and my numbers matched up).
    So I guess my question is, why is this happening, and what's the best way to go about fixing it? Also why does xdpyinfo show a different screen length than xrandr? (508x317mm vs 518x324) Xrandr is actually closer.

  • Air 2.6 Screen orientation

    I'm trying to get this Air 2.6 feature to work again.
    http://kb2.adobe.com/cps/891/cpsid_89107.html
    Changes in AIR 2.6
    Screen orientation changes in 2.6 namespace
    Based on the release doc, it says "The swf is required to be compiled with the flag "-target-player=11" to make use of supportedOrientations API."
    How do I "compile with the flag" ???
    I'm using Flash CS5 to publish .swf
    I got the adt cmd line working.
    My AS3 script:
    addEventListener(StageOrientationEvent.ORIENTATION_CHANGE, onOrientationChange);
    function onOrientationChange(event:StageOrientationEvent):void {
         trace("onOrientationChange:"+event.afterOrientation);
        ...and process result.
    Thanks,
    Alfred

    StageOrientationEvent.ORIENTATION_CHANGE and StageOrientationEvent.ORIENTATION_CHANGING are not part of the supportedOrientations API. If you want to prevent Portrait, you can do that like this:
    stage.addEventListener(StageOrientationEvent.ORIENTATION_CHANGING, orientationChanging);
    private function orientationChanging(e:StageOrientationEvent) {
    if (e.afterOrientation == "default" || e.afterOrientation == "upsideDown") {
    e.preventDefault();
    That trick will work with AIR 2.0 as well as AIR 2.6, and without requiring player 11.

  • Web page auto-zooms on orientation change in iOS 7

    I had a web page that worked perfectly well until Apple came out with iOS 7 today and it broke the layout when screen orientation is changed.
    Basically, when I have focus on a text area and rotate the screen to landscape view, the entire page zooms in. If focus is taken out of the text area and turned back to Portrait, things are back normal.
    Rotation also works well when the text areas does not have focus.
    I already have the following meta-tag in place (to ensure we block zooming):
    <meta name="viewport" content="width=device-width, initial-scale=1.0, maximum-scale=1.0, minimum-scale=1.0;;">
    Any ideas what's causing this awkward behavior?

  • Tablet PC Screen Orientation

    I am writing an application for MS Windows XP Tablet PC Edition and need to utilize the hardware rocker switches which come with the tablets. The problem comes when users rotate the screen. Hardware rocker switches have new directions after rotation but generate the same key codes. I guess I need to detect the orientation of the screen and adjust the reactions appropriately. Can anyone on the forum tell me how to find the screen orientation of a tables PC?
    Thanks

    I'm not sure, but just a thought... the screen isn't square, so does the Toolkit class return the correct screen dimensions for the screen's orientation? If it always gets the right dimensions, even when changed while the app is running, then you can infer which direction it is (if width is larger then height, it's one way, else the other)... unless you can rotate it to face all 4 sides... then that wouldn't work, I guess.
